Summary
If you make 136,500 kr a year living in the region of Odder, Denmark, you will be taxed 44,547 kr. That means that your net pay will be 91,953 kr per year, or 7,663 kr per month. Your average tax rate is 32.6% and your marginal tax rate is 32.3%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of 100 kr in your salary will be taxed 32.32 kr, hence, your net pay will only increase by 67.68 kr.
Bonus Example
A 1,000 kr bonus will generate an extra 677 kr of net incomes. A 5,000 kr bonus will generate an extra 3,384 kr of net incomes.
